Essential Travel Tips

  1. 1Bring layers; coastal areas can be cool and foggy mornings are common.
  2. 2Rent bikes locally for easy access to scenic road and mountain routes.
  3. 3Visit vineyards early or late in day to avoid crowds.
  4. 4Allow extra time for exploring nearby coastal and forest trails.
  5. 5Be prepared for limited cell coverage on some trail sections.
  6. 6Respect wildlife and pack out all trash on trails.
